Jamie Van Wyk leads the Lytham Trophy at his home course

Van Wyk, who plays at Royal Lytham and St. Anne's Golf Club, leads by one shot heading into the final round

With 18 holes remaining, local Jamie Van Wyk leads the 2024 Lytham Trophy at Royal Lytham & St Annes Golf Club in Lytham St. Annes, England.

Van Wyk is 3-under and leads 2023 Walker Cupper James Ashfield by one shot. Ashfield is in solo second place at 2-under. Van Wyk has shot rounds of 67-70 to get to 3-under.

Ashfield is in solo second place at 2-under, and Luis Masaveu, Andrew Haswell, and Oscar Couilleau are all T3 at 1-under. 

Hugo Le Goff, Will Hopkins, Elias Haavisto, and Nicola Gerhardsen are all T6 at even par and three shots back of the lead. 18 golfers are within five shots of the lead.

Van Wyk is one of the three members of Royal Lytham and St. Anne's Golf Club in the field, and he is currently making the most of the opportunity. He is currently ranked No. 598 in the Golfweek/AmateurGolf.com World Rankings

Van Wyk finished in the final 32 of the 2023 English Amateur, in solo seventh place at the 2023 North of England Open Amateur, and in T5 at the 2024 Hampshire Salver.
